‘The brave always die first’: ‘X-Men ’97’ episode 9 ending, explained

Warning: This article contains full spoilers for X-Men ’97 episode 9.

After nine epic episodes, the end is finally nigh for X-Men ’97‘s exemplary first season, so are you ready for the incoming finale? Trick question, of course you’re not. Penultimate installment, “Tolerance is Extinction – Part 2,” was so thrilling, dark, and dramatic that we’re even more reluctant to see this incredible show leave our screens than we were before.

Previously on X-Men ’97: Uber-villain Bastion, a human Sentinel, had unleashed his Prime Sentinels upon the world, but an escaped Magneto stopped them dead in their tracks with an electromagnetic wave that covered the globe. This has just thrown the planet out of the frying pan and into the fire, however, as episode 9 reveals that the EMP blast has wrecked the Earth’s magnetic fields, meaning it’s now just hours away from destruction.

The X-Men split off into two teams — Gold and Blue — in order to confront Bastion and his minion Mr. Sinister and talk down Magneto, who has recruited Rogue and Sunspot to his cause. But things, as ever, don’t go exactly to plan…

Is Jean Grey dead (you know, again)?

Jean Grey in her Marvel Girl costume in X-Men '97 episode 9Screenshot via Marvel Animation/Disney Plus

As part of the Gold team, Jean — dressed in her old-school Marvel Girl costume — battles Sinister, but the evil villain plays his cruelest trick yet by mind-controlling Cable (the time-traveling son of Jean’s clone, Madelyne Pryor, don’t forget) into fighting her. Cable reveals that, like her and his mother, he’s a first-class telekinetic too before deploying a lethal wave of psychic power.

In the midst of the fight, Jean sends out a psychic signal to Cyclops — who’s part of the Blue team fighting Magneto — and tells him “Scott… I love you.” The astral Scott is powerless to do anything as he witnesses the moment that his own son appears to vaporize the love of his life.

After Erik Lensherr himself appeared to suffer a similar fate only a few episodes ago, the lack of a body leaves us tempted to believe Jean isn’t really dead. Especially as this is Jean “I beat Death for breakfast” Grey we’re talking about. Even Rogue lampshaded the trope earlier in this same episode. “Who dies next?” she asked, when joining Magneto’s side. “Jean? Hah! Been there done that.”

What did Magneto do to Wolverine?

Magneto rips the adamantium from Wolverine's body in X-Men 97Screenshot via Marvel Animation/Disney Plus

Meanwhile, things are looking dire for the Blue team too, as Magneto gains the upper hand when he places his own telepath-blocking helmet on Professor X’s head to stop him from meddling in his mind. Wolverine appears to save the day, however, when he sneaks up behind Lensherr and stabs him in the back. “Been in a lot of wars, bub. The brave always die first,” Logan tells him — a clever callback to the time Magneto said this himself back in X-Men: The Animated Series.

Unfortunately, as Thanos might’ve told him, Logan really should’ve gone for the head as Magneto shrugs off the injury and retaliates with his own brutal attack on Wolverine. In an adaptation of a memorable moment from the comics’ “Fatal Attractions” storyline, Magneto savagely pulls the adamantium from Wolverine’s skeleton, which pools out through his skin in a wince-inducing, gore-filled sequence that would make the Fox Kids censors from the ’90s have a coronary.

How can the X-Men save the world in the season finale?

Rogue wakes with a fright in X-Men 97Screenshot via Marvel Animation/Disney Plus

So, Jean dead, Wolverine violently incapacitated, and Magneto maniacally set on destroying the world… What are the X-Men to do? Kudos to X-Men ’97 for truly raising the stakes on both a global and personal level here as it’s hard to fathom just how the team are going to turn this thing around and pull a win out of their hats.

We’ve definitely seen enough death this season already, so with any luck Jean will funnel the powers of the Phoenix once more and maybe swoop into save the day. And we know all too well than you can’t keep a good Wolverine down, so a furious Logan could come back fighting with his bone claws instead. Alternatively, a heartbroken Cyclops may well unleash his optic blasts and do some real damage with them to neutralize the threat.

Don’t expect every little problem the X-Men have to be solved in the finale, however, as we already know a second season is on the way. X-Men ’97 ‘s first season concludes May 15 on Disney Plus.

Aditi Rao Hydari Opens Up on Heeramandi Viral Walk

Aditi Rao Hydari Heeramandi walkAditi Rao Hydari (Photo Credit: Netflix)

Aditi Rao Hydari has recently captured the internet’s attention with her mesmerizing ‘gajagamini walk’ from Sanjay Leela Bhansali’s Netflix series, Heeramandi. The actor’s graceful performance in the song ‘Saiyaan Hatto Jaao’ has received widespread acclaim, prompting her to express gratitude towards her fans for their love and praise.

How did Aditi Rao Hydari create her viral walk in Heeramandi?

Aditi Rao Hydari recently shared how she feels deeply moved by the positive response to her performance. In a recent interview, she shared her feelings about the unexpected yet heartwarming reaction from the audience. “I am thanking everybody. That walk, just that little tukda from thumri, it is all over the internet. I really didn’t expect that and Sanjay sir did say, ‘Ye chaal bahut important hai (This walk is very important),’” Aditi said. She further reflected on the effort and dedication that went into perfecting the walk, which has now become iconic.

The Heeramandi actor provided a glimpse into the meticulous process behind the creation of the song, highlighting Sanjay Leela Bhansali’s deep involvement in every detail. The dance choreographer was Kruti Mahesh. Despite this, Bhansali engrossed himself in every aspect of the song’s choreography.

View this post on Instagram

A post shared by Netflix India (@netflix_in)

“Kruti Mahesh was there choreographing, but he was completely involved in every detail of the choreography. He was very particular about this walk and how it should happen. How will the dupatta fall, how will the waist move. Exactly when the ‘chan’ sound will be heard… it was quite incredible,” Aditi elaborated. This attention to detail is a hallmark of Bhansali’s work, ensuring that every movement, gesture, and nuance contributes to the overall impact of the scene.

For those unaware, Netflix recently released much-awaited, Heeramandi: The Diamond Bazaar on May 1, 2024. Since then, Sanjay Leela Bhansali’s OTT debut has garnered widespread acclaim for its grandeur, stellar performances, and storyline. It is currently available to stream on Netflix.

‘X-Men ’97’ season finale ending and post-credits scene, explained

Warning: This article contains full spoilers for X-Men ’97 episode 10.

There goes, X-Men ’97 season 1 — easily one of the finest stories Marvel Studios has ever told. Rarely has the studio behind the MCU delivered something both so authentic to its source material and celebratory of these characters and the universe they inhabit.

The bad news? This run of 10 terrific episodes, uncanny in how astonishing they were (see what I did there?), has now come to a close. The good news? This definitely isn’t the end of the road as a second season is on the way. As promised by the finale’s open-ended conclusion and, of course, a post-credits scene teasing what’s coming next.

So what happens in the last scenes of X-Men ’97‘s finale and what does it all mean?

Where are the X-Men?

Jean Grey and Cyclops in X-Men 97 finaleScreenshot via Marvel Animation/Disney Plus

“Tolerance is Extinction, Part 3” picks up right where we left off, with the X-Men trying to stop Magneto and Bastion’s competing plans to end life on Earth.

After the X-Men succeed in destroying Bastion’s Asteroid M, before it collides with the planet, the team are missing and presumed dead in the explosion. Forge searches for months for any trace of them — specifically, Storm — but to no avail. Finally, Bishop visits him and reveals the truth: someone, or something, saved the X-Men by flinging them somewhere (or somewhen) else in time. Bishop recruits Forge to help track the time-displaced X-Men down.

In 3000 BC Egypt, Rogue, Nightcrawler, Beast, Magneto, and Professor X fight off some ancient Egyptian guards and are aided by a mysterious masked figure. Once they fight is over, the gang thank the stranger and ask his name. “My name is En Sabah Nur,” he responds. That’s right, the X-Men have stumbled upon the younger version of their nemesis, Apocalypse!

Meanwhile, Jean Grey and Cyclops have been sent into the far-future, finding themselves in a barren wasteland in the year 3960 AD. They are approached by an elder wise woman who calls herself Mother Askani, leader of the Clan Askani. A boy then emerges from the Clan Askani’s tent and warns the rest that these two newcomers do not mean them harm. The young boy is extremely familiar-looking, what with his distinctive red hair. His name is Nathan — aka a young Cable, Scott and Jean/Madelyne’s son!

Is Apocalypse the big bad of X-Men ’97 season 2?

En Sabah Nur/Young Apocalypse in X-Men 97Screenshot via Marvel Animation/Disney Plus

In true Marvel Studios style, the X-Men ’97 finale then concludes with a post-credits scene. The action returns to the ruins of Genosha in the present-day, where a shadowy figure stalks through the devastation caused by Bastion back in episode 5.

“So much pain, my children,” the figure booms, before retrieving a Queen of Hearts card from the rubble. “So much death…” As a shot of those distinctive blue lips makes clear, this is the grown-up Apocalypse, who seems all set to be the big bad of X-Men ’97 season 2. Even if we didn’t know we were getting one already, the “TO BE CONTINUED…” card at the episode’s end confirms it.

All things considered, it looks like we’re in for a deep-dive into Apocalypse’s character next time around, as the X-Men get to know his origins in the past while he cooks up some evil scheme in the present. The card he finds is clearly Gambit’s, so it’s very likely he’ll resurrect Remy and turn him into one of his Four Horsemen. Gambit alive again? Yay! Gambit turned evil? No way!

With any luck, X-Men ’97 season 2 will release sometime in 2025. For the meantime, all 10 episodes of season 1 can be streamed on Disney Plus.

Brats Streaming Release Date: When Is It Coming Out on Hulu?

Brats Streaming Release Date: When Is It Coming Out on Hulu?Image Credits: Hulu

The Brats Hulu release date is right around the corner, and viewers are wondering when they can start streaming the documentary.

Brats is an upcoming documentary film written and directed by Andrew McCarthy. The film explores “The Brat Pack,” a group of talented young actors who rose to fame in the 1980s through their roles in iconic teenage coming-of-age movies. Here’s when the documentary is coming out on Hulu.

When is the Brats Hulu release date?

The Brats Hulu release date is Thursday, June 13, 2024.

According to Deadline, the documentary focuses on influential films of the 1980s that starred teen icons. Director McCarthy reunites with former members of the group, providing viewers insights into their experiences as part of the Brat Pack. Additionally, the film includes a conversation with writer David Blum, who first coined the Brat Pack in the cover story of New York Magazine.

The documentary is executive produced by Brian Gersh, Paul Gertz, Brian Liebman, Andrew McCarthy, Dan O’Meara, Tom Quinn, Victoria Thompson, and Kent Wingerak. Evans Brown and Adrian Buitenhuis are the cinematographers while Tony Kent serves as the editor.

Brats features the appearances of Andrew McCarthy, Demi Moore, Ally Sheedy, Lea Thompson, and Rob Lowe among others.

When is Brats coming out via streaming?

Brats is available to watch via streaming on Hulu on Thursday, June 13, 2024. Viewers will be able to stream it at this time.

Current Hulu subscribers will be able to watch the documentary when it airs.

Brats’ official synopsis reads:

“Based on his memoir, this documentary takes an intimate look at the life of actor Andrew McCarthy who grew to fame in the 1980s and was part of a group of actors known as The Brat Pack.”
